(ICF-CY) is derived from the International Classification of Functioning, Disability and Health (ICF) (WHO, 2001) and is designed to record the characteristics of the developing child and the influence of its surrounding environment. The ICF-CY can be used by providers, consumers and all those concerned with the health, The main project contents is the development of a combined Web2.0 online team assessment tool and real-time online training tool for using ICF-CY.
Thus ICF-CY is a classification by which the functioning of children and youth can be described in detail from different perspectives, such as body functions, anatomical characteristics, activities and participation. The International Classification of Functioning, Disability and Health, known more commonly as ICF, is a classification of health and health-related domains.

This chapter advances the International Classification of Functioning, Disability, and Health for Children and Youth—ICF-CY (WHO, 2007) as a new framework for guiding psychological assessment, from conceptualization of needs classification for children and youth (ICF-CY) was published in 2007. The ICF integrates the major models of disability. It recognises the role of environmental factors in the creation of disability, as well as the relevance of associated health conditions and their effects. Next, the ICF-CY is applied to assessment and intervention practices of speech-language pathologists. To exemplify the status quo, the primary focus of 56 assessment tools and 22 intervention approaches for children with speech impairment is categorised using the ICF-CY.
